Ellen Douglas "Dougie" Webber, née Macdonald (October 10, 1926 – April 6, 2003) was a Canadian politician and lawyer. She served as an alderman on Ottawa City Council from 1961 to 1962 and on the Ottawa Board of Control from 1963 to 1969. She was the second woman ever to be elected to the city's Board of Control.
